A repossession typically remains on your credit report for seven years from the date of the first missed payment that led to repossession. During this time, you can still qualify for financing, but lenders will place greater emphasis on current stability. They will want to see reliable income, consistent residence and work history, and a realistic down payment. Interest rates may be higher at first, but with on time payments, many borrowers become eligible for refinancing or better terms over time.
Documentation makes a major difference. Before you shop, gather paperwork that demonstrates consistency and your ability to handle the monthly payment. If you experienced a temporary setback that caused the repossession, prepare a brief explanation with supporting documents. Many lenders will consider the full picture when the story is clear and current risk is reduced.
A well planned down payment can improve your approval odds and reduce total interest charges. It also lowers your loan to value ratio, which lenders consider when pricing risk. Even a modest increase in down payment can help you secure a more affordable monthly payment. Consider saving a target amount, bringing a trade in, or combining both.

After a repossession, two common paths are subprime financing through outside lenders and in house financing through a buy here pay here model. Each has benefits depending on your income, credit profile, and vehicle goals.
Many drivers in Garland qualify for financing within months of a repossession once they can demonstrate stable income, reasonable debt to income ratios, and a realistic vehicle choice. If the prior balance remains after the auction sale of your repossessed vehicle, that deficiency may appear on your credit report. You can still secure a new loan, but it helps to show progress on resolving any outstanding collections.
